
在Excel中使用日历控件:
在Excel中使用日历控件可以帮助用户方便地选择日期而不需要手动输入,提高数据输入的准确性、提升工作效率、减少出错的可能性。其中,提升工作效率是最重要的一点,通过日历控件,用户能够快速选择日期,避免输入错误的日期格式,从而提高整体工作效率。
提升工作效率的详细描述:日历控件提供了一个直观的界面,用户可以通过点击选择日期,而不需要记住日期格式或担心输入错误。例如,在处理大量数据或需要频繁输入日期的情况下,日历控件能够显著减少工作时间,并减少由于格式错误而导致的数据问题。对于企业和个人用户来说,这种便捷性和准确性是非常宝贵的。
以下将详细介绍如何在Excel中使用和设置日历控件。
一、添加并启用日历控件
1、通过开发者选项启用
在Excel中,日历控件并不是默认启用的,因此首先需要启用开发者选项:
- 打开Excel,点击“文件”菜单,然后选择“选项”。
- 在“Excel选项”对话框中,选择“自定义功能区”。
- 在右侧的主要选项框中,勾选“开发工具”选项,然后点击“确定”。
2、插入日历控件
启用开发者选项后,可以插入日历控件:
- 在Excel中,点击“开发工具”选项卡。
- 点击“插入”,然后在“ActiveX 控件”部分选择“其他控件”。
- 在弹出的对话框中,选择“Microsoft Date and Time Picker Control”,然后点击“确定”。
- 在工作表中绘制控件的位置。
二、配置日历控件
1、属性设置
日历控件插入后,可以进行一些基本配置,以确保它符合您的需求:
- 右键点击控件,然后选择“属性”。
- 在属性窗口中,可以设置控件的外观、行为和数据绑定选项。例如,可以设置控件的格式、字体、颜色等。
2、数据绑定
为了让日历控件与某个单元格绑定,可以进行数据绑定:
- 右键点击控件,然后选择“属性”。
- 在属性窗口中,找到“LinkedCell”属性,并输入要绑定的单元格地址,例如“A1”。
三、使用日历控件
1、选择日期
日历控件配置完成后,可以在工作表中使用它来选择日期:
- 点击日历控件,选择一个日期。
- 选定的日期将自动显示在绑定的单元格中。
2、格式化日期
为了确保日期显示的格式符合您的需求,可以对单元格进行格式化:
- 选择绑定的单元格。
- 右键点击单元格,然后选择“设置单元格格式”。
- 在“数字”选项卡中,选择“日期”,然后选择所需的日期格式。
四、解决常见问题
1、找不到日历控件
如果在“其他控件”中找不到“Microsoft Date and Time Picker Control”,可能是因为您的Excel版本或操作系统不支持该控件。在这种情况下,可以尝试以下解决方案:
- 确保您的Excel版本是32位,因为某些ActiveX控件在64位版本中不可用。
- 下载并安装相关的控件文件,例如“mscomct2.ocx”。
2、控件无法使用
如果插入的控件无法使用,可能是因为ActiveX控件被禁用或安全设置导致的:
- 在Excel中,点击“文件”菜单,然后选择“选项”。
- 在“信任中心”中,点击“信任中心设置”。
- 在“ActiveX 设置”中,确保启用了相关的选项。
五、日历控件的高级应用
1、动态日期选择
通过VBA(Visual Basic for Applications)可以实现更高级的功能,例如根据用户选择动态更新其他单元格的数据:
Private Sub Calendar1_Click()
Range("A1").Value = Calendar1.Value
End Sub
2、多控件联动
如果需要在工作表中使用多个日历控件,可以通过VBA实现联动:
Private Sub Calendar1_Click()
Range("A1").Value = Calendar1.Value
Range("A2").Value = DateAdd("d", 1, Calendar1.Value)
End Sub
通过以上方法,您可以在Excel中方便地使用日历控件,从而提高数据输入的准确性和工作效率。对于需要频繁处理日期数据的用户来说,掌握这些技巧将显著提升工作效率和准确性。
相关问答FAQs:
1. 如何在Excel中添加日历控件?
- 打开Excel并选择要添加日历控件的单元格。
- 在“开发工具”选项卡中,点击“插入”按钮下的“ActiveX 控件”。
- 在弹出的控件列表中,选择“日历控件”并点击“确定”。
- 将鼠标移动到所选单元格上,会出现一个日历控件,点击日期以选择。
2. 如何在Excel中设置日历控件的默认日期?
- 右键点击日历控件,选择“属性窗格”。
- 在属性窗格中,找到“Value”属性,并将其设置为所需的默认日期,格式为yyyy-mm-dd。
3. 如何在Excel中使用日历控件进行日期筛选?
- 将日期数据输入到一个列中。
- 在另一个单元格中添加日历控件。
- 点击日历控件选择一个起始日期和结束日期。
- 使用筛选功能,选择日期列,并设置筛选条件为大于等于起始日期且小于等于结束日期,即可完成日期筛选。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4025663